The Maintenance and Operations Department at Longoria Middle School, part of Edinburg CISD, is seeking a dedicated Custodian to join the team. This is a full-time, non-exempt, hourly position reporting directly to the School Principal. The position is for 261 workdays per year, offering an hourly wage ranging from $15.25 minimum to $19.32 maximum, reflecting a commitment to competitive and fair compensation. The Custodian role is essential in upholding the cleanliness, safety, and operational efficiency of the school building and grounds, working both indoors and outdoors in a dynamic environment.
The Custodian is responsible for performing routine cleaning and maintenance duties following established procedures to ensure a safe and orderly environment. This role requires the individual to have physical stamina, as it involves standing, walking, lifting, climbing ladders, and working with various tools and cleaning equipment. The position entails medium physical demands, such as lifting objects up to 60 pounds, pushing and pulling cleaning machines, and balancing on slippery or wet surfaces, requiring careful attention to safety protocols.
In addition to cleaning tasks such as sweeping, mopping, scrubbing hallways, restrooms, classrooms, and other areas, the Custodian will also be responsible for exterior maintenance. This includes lawn mowing, shrubbery trimming, and flower cultivation using hand and power tools. The Custodian ensures the building is secure by locking doors and windows at the end of each day and monitoring access after school hours. They are also tasked with mixing cleaning solutions, removing old wax from floors, applying new wax or protective coatings, and reporting major maintenance issues to the school principal.
This role demands a proactive individual who can work independently with limited supervision, handle repetitive tasks consistently, and follow both written and verbal instructions effectively. Applicants should have the ability to distinguish between colors for safety coding, perform a variety of tasks without loss of efficiency, and maintain good working relationships with coworkers and supervisors. Experience as a janitor or relevant custodial role is preferred but not mandatory, as on-the-job training is provided.

Job Duties
- Keep all buildings in a clean and orderly condition
- sweep, mop or scrub hallways, classrooms, offices, restrooms and stairs
- empty trash and garbage containers into designated trash bin for the building
- clean debris from sidewalk and driveway from street to building
- mow lawn, trim shrubbery, and cultivate flowers, using hand tools and power tools
- move and or set up desks, tables, file/storage cabinets, and chairs in building as directed
- clean restrooms fixtures with proper cleaning solution and disinfectant
